Desktop right click not working and lost all shortcuts in last update
Hi All, since my last Windows 10 home update I cannot get my previous desktop back. I am unable to right click at all. And all my shortcuts have disappeared.
I am able to find my desktop in explorer folders but that's not what I want.
I liked my desktop with my easy to get to folders and programs and be able to quickly move on my photo of my desktop background from the slideshow photos.
Is it possible to get my old desktop back??
Thanks for reading

Found out what was wrong. My Laptop was set to tablet mode - embarrassed haha
